The University of Auckland Alumni Relations Office is delighted to announce the formation of the University's first Chinese Alumni Club in Auckland and to invite you to attend the VIP launch reception. The reception is hosted by Vice-Chancellor Professor Stuart McCutcheon and the newly formed Chinese alumni committee and takes place on Monday 11 October 2010.
The Chinese Alumni Club aims to connect, support and celebrate Chinese alumni in ways that are mutually beneficial to the graduates and the University.
Connect with fellow University of Auckland Alumni, staff, Chinese community leaders, VIP guests, sponsors and Chinese media.
Programme includes:
Guest speakers; Vice-Chancellor, Professor Stuart McCutcheon, Raymond Huo (Labour MP and Law school alumnus), Kenneth Wang (Act MP, Chairman of ACT Asian Chapter and Arts graduate) and David Soh (CEO, Mandarin Times).
Live entertainment and Business card draw.
Beverages and canapés will be served at the event.
Date: Monday 11 October 2010
Time: 6.00pm - 9.00pm
Venue: Owen G Glenn Building Main Foyer, 12 Grafton Road, Auckland
Dress code: Business attire
Cost: Free
